Replacing lost remote entry transmitters

Replacing lost integrated keyhead transmitters (IKTs)

If you would like to have your integrated keyhead transmitters
reprogrammed because you lost one, or would like to buy additional
IKTs, you can either reprogram them yourself, or take all IKTs to your
authorized dealer for reprogramming.

To program a new integrated keyhead transmitter yourself, refer to
SecuriLock

passive anti-theft system later in this chapter. Note: At

least two IKTs are required to perform this procedure yourself.

Replacing lost intelligent access (IA) transmitters

If you would like to have additional intelligent access keys programmed
to your vehicle, please contact your authorized dealer.
